Titanic Shipwreck Exploration casts you as a maritime archaeologist descending to the Titanic’s final resting place. You pilot a submersible to investigate the wreck’s interior and exterior, collecting artifacts and completing tasks like retrieving a malfunctioning drone or assembling a photo map. The game blends historical context with hands-on exploration, letting you navigate corridors, engine rooms, and debris fields while uncovering details about the 1912 disaster. Controls are tailored for PC play using keyboard/mouse or controller, making the experience accessible without VR hardware. The game’s strength lies in its balance of education and methodical gameplay. Over six hours, you piece together the ship’s story through environmental details and mission logs. Community feedback highlights the accurate depiction of the wreck’s condition and the satisfaction of virtual artifact recovery. While puzzles are light, the focus on historical narrative and atmosphere appeals to casual sim fans. Released in 2018, it remains a niche title for those curious about maritime history or testing PC-based simulation mechanics.
